Kenneth Nana Yaw Ofori-Atta (amụrụ na 7 Nọvemba 1958), bụ onye na-etinye ego na ụlọ akụ Ghana nke na-eje ozi dị ka Minista na-ahụ maka ego na atụmatụ akụ na ụba na ụlọ ọrụ Nana Akufo-Addo.[1][2][3] Ọ bụ onye guzobere Databank Group, ụlọ ọrụ na-ahụ maka ọrụ ego na Ghana, ma jee ozi dị ka onye isi oche ruo n'afọ 2012 mgbe ọ gbara arụkwaghịm.[4] Onye isi ala Nana Akufo-Addo họpụtara ya na 10 Jenụwarị 2017 wee malite ọrụ na 27 Jenụwarụ 2017 dị ka minista ego.[5]

Ndụ Mbido na Agụmakwụkwọ dezie

A mụrụ Ofori-Atta na 7 Nọvemba 1958 na Kibi, obodo dị na mpaghara ọwụwa anyanwụ nke Ghana.[6][7][8][9] Ọ bụ onye otu ezinụlọ Ofori-Atta. Ọ bụ nwa nwoke nke onye na-ahụ maka akụ na ụba na onye ndọrọ ndọrọ ọchịchị bụ Jones Ofori Atta.[10] Ofori-Atta gara Achimota School maka asambodo O-Level na A-Level ya natara na 1976 na 1978 n'otu n'otu. Ọ nwetara ọrụ nwa oge dị ka onye nkuzi mgbakọ na mwepụ na Accra Academy n'oge mgbe ọ gachara A-level na Achimota.[11] N'ọnwa Ọgọstụ n'afọ 1980, Ofori-Atta debara aha ya na Mahadum Columbia maka nzere B.A. na Economics. Ọ gụsịrị akwụkwọ na Columbia na 1984 wee rụọ ọrụ na Morgan Stanley na New York. Ọ gụrụ akwụkwọ ma nweta MBA site na Yale University School of Management na 1988 wee gaa rụọ ọrụ maka ụlọ akụ itinye ego, Salomon Brothers.[12]

Ndụ Onwe Onye dezie

Alụmdi na Nwunye na Ụmụ dezie

Ọ lụrụ Prọfesọ Angela Lamensdorf Ofori-Atta, onye osote prọfesọ na Clinical Psychology na Mahadum nke Ghana Medical School na onye bụbu osote minista maka mmepe na ọrụ site na 2003-2005 n'okpuru ọchịchị Kufour. Ofori -Atta na nwunye ya nwere ụmụ anọ.[13][14][15]

Ọrụ Ego dezie

Ofori-Atta na Keli Gadzekpo na Togbe Afede XIV guzobere Databank Financial Services na 1990; ọ rụrụ ọrụ dị ka onye isi oche ya ruo 14 Febụwarị 2012 mgbe ọ lara ezumike nká.[12] O nwere mmasị azụmaahịa ndị ọzọ na Insurance, Retail Banking, Private Equity, Microfinance, Pharmaceuticals, na Real Estate.

N'afọ 1996, Ofori-Atta bụ onye Afrịka mbụ gbara akaebe na US Congress Ways and Means Committee iji kwado African Growth and Opportunity Act.

Ofori-Atta jere ozi dị ka onye nduzi maka ọtụtụ ụlọ ọrụ yana dịka onye otu ụfọdụ ndị ọzọ. Ọ bụ onye nduzi maka Enterprise Group Ltd na Trust Bank Ltd nke Gambia nke ọ bụ onyeisi oche ya. Ọ bụkwa onye nduzi na International Bank ma bụrụkwa onye otu Acumen Fund.[18][19][20]

Ọrụ ndọrọ ndọrọ ọchịchị dezie

Ofori-Atta bụ onye isi ala Nana Akufo-Addo họpụtara iji nyochaa ahụike nke akụ na ụba n'oge mgbanwe mgbe ntuli aka 2016 gasịrị.[12]

Na Mee 2017, Akufo-Addo họpụtara Ken Ofori-Atta dị ka otu n'ime ndị minista iri na itoolu ga-eme ka ụlọ ọrụ ya.[21] E zigara aha ndị minista iri na itoolu ahụ na Nzukọ Ndị Omeiwu nke Ghana ma onye isi oche nke ụlọ ahụ, Rt. Hon. Prọfesọ Mike Ocquaye[21] Dị ka onye minista, Ken Ofori-Atta bụ akụkụ dị mkpa nke onye isi ala Ghana, Nana Akufo-Addo, ọ ga-enyekwa aka na mkpebi dị mkpa na mba ahụ.[21]

A họpụtara Ofori-Atta ka ọ bụrụ onye isi oche nke Kọmitii Mmepe nke World Bank / IMF na 2018 Spring Meetings ma bụrụkwa onye isi oche Board nke African Capacity Building Foundation (ACBF). Na mgbakwunye, ọ bụ onye isi oche nke African Caucus na World Bank.

Nkwupụta nke Censure nke Nzukọ Ndị Omeiwu dezie

Na Tuesday, 25th October 2022, ndị omeiwu 80 n'ime ndị omeiwu 137 New Patriotic Party (NPP) mere ka onye isi ala chụpụ Ofori-Atta dị ka Minista na-ahụ maka ego na-ekwu na ya enweghị ike ijikwa akụ na ụba Ghana nke ọma.[22][23][24][25][26][27][28] Onye isi ala Akufo-Addo chụpụrụ onye nnọchi anya Ofori-Atta maka ebubo nrụrụ aka ma ka nọgide na-ekwu na, enweghị ihe ndabere maka ịchụ ya.[29][30][31][32]

N'ọnwa Nọvemba afọ 2022, a malitere ịkatọ Ken n'ọchịchị n'ihi ọdịda akụ na ụba Ghana, na-eduga na ego mba ahụ ka a họpụta ya dị ka otu n'ime ndị kasị njọ n'ụwa. Atụmatụ ahụ dara n'ihi na ọ nweghị ike inweta ụzọ abụọ n'ụzọ atọ iji gafee mana ọ nwetara naanị vootu 136 n'ime vootu 275.[33][34][35][36][37][38][39]

Nkwado IMF dezie

Na Mee 2021, Ofori-Atta na nzukọ ndị nta akụkọ gosipụtara na Ghana agaghị achọ enyemaka nke International Monetary Fund (IMF) iji jikwaa ọnọdụ ụgwọ na-arịwanye elu.[40] Nke a dị n'azụ atụmatụ siri ike nke Gọọmentị Ghana nke 'Ghana Beyond Aid' nke Onye isi ala Akufo-Addo kpughere na 2018.[41][42] Otú ọ dị, nkwupụta mgbasa ozi nke Ngalaba Na-ahụ Maka Ego wepụtara gosipụtara na Gọọmentị Ghana na IMF na-enyere aka n'ịchịkwa ụgwọ ya na ọkwa na-adịgide adịgide mgbe Onye isi ala Akufo-Addo nyere Minista Na-ahụ maka Ego na July 2022 ka ọ tinye aka na International Monetary Fund maka mmemme akụ na ụba nke iri na asatọ.[43][44]

N'ọnwa Disemba afọ 2022, IMF ruru nkwekọrịta ndị ọrụ na ego mgbapụta ụgwọ nke Ghana nke $ 3bn na nkwado ụlọ ọrụ na mbido afọ 2023 dịka Minista Ego, Ken Ofori-Atta gosipụtara na nzukọ ndị nta akụkọ.[45][46][47]

N'abalị iri na asaa n'ọnwa Mee afọ 2023, ụlọ ọrụ IMF kwadoro ndokwa ụlọ ọrụ akwụmụgwọ dị ijeri $ 3 maka Ghana.[48][49][50][51][52]

N'ụbọchị nke 10 n'ọnwa Jenụwarị afọ 2023, a họpụtara Ofori-Atta ka ọ bụrụ onye na-elekọta Ministrị Azụmaahịa na Ụlọ Ọrụ na-esochi arụkwaghịm nke Alan John Kyerematen.[53]

Na Febụwarị 14, 2024, Onye isi ala Akufo-Addo nọchiri ya ka ọ bụrụ Mịnịsta na-ahụ maka ego na ngbanwe nke ndị minista na-esochi nkatọ ya maka njikwa nsogbu akụ na ụba mba ahụ. Mohammed Amin Adam nọchiri ya.[54]

Onyinye na mmata dezie

Ofori-Atta bụ onye Henry Crown nke Aspen Institute. A mara ya ikpe dị ka C.E.O nke abụọ a na-akwanyere ùgwù na Ghana. Ken bụ Donaldson Fellow na Mahadum Yale na 2010 ma nata John Jay Award na Mahadim Columbia na 2011.[61][62][63][64] Ọ bụ onye guzobere Aspen Africa Leadership Initiative.

PricewaterhouseCoppers Ghana kwanyeere ya ugwu ugboro abụọ dị ka otu n'ime ndị isi ise kachasị mma na Ghana.

N'ọnwa Mee afọ 2018, a mara ya ikpe dị ka Minista Ego kacha mma n'Africa n'afọ site na magazin The Banker nke dị na London.

A kpọrọ ya otu n'ime ndị na-echekwa ego na ndọrọ ndọrọ ọchịchị n'Africa site na The Africa Report na 2021.[65]
